Flower Anatomy Calyx Size

Calyx size refers to the dimension of the sepals that form the outer protective layer of cannabis flowers. In cannabis breeding, calyx-to-leaf ratio is a key morphological marker—larger calyces relative to sugar leaves indicate higher cannabinoid concentration in the floral tissue itself. Breeders working with cultivars bred for extraction or flower quality often select for larger, more prominent calyces as a visual indicator of resin production potential. Calyx size can be influenced by genetics, environmental conditions, and nutrient balance during flowering. This trait is commonly documented in lineage records and breeding reports as a standardized descriptor for phenotypic consistency.

Breeder relevance

Calyx size serves as a practical field-selection criterion in breeding programs targeting consistent flower morphology and resin density. Larger calyces are often correlated with fuller trichome coverage and are used by breeders as a preliminary phenotype marker before laboratory cannabinoid testing.
